Caring for a loved one can be immensely rewarding, but it often comes with its own set of challenges and stressors. As a caregiver, it’s crucial to prioritize self-care to ensure both your physical and mental wellbeing. One effective way to alleviate caregiver stress is by utilizing respite care services. Respite care provides caregivers with the opportunity to take a break and recharge, knowing their loved one is in capable hands. By taking regular breaks, caregivers can prevent burnout and maintain their overall health.
Preventing falls is a significant concern for many caregivers, especially when caring for elderly or disabled individuals. Implementing fall prevention measures is essential to ensure the safety of both the caregiver and the care recipient. Fall prevention care involves making necessary modifications to the home environment, such as installing handrails and removing tripping hazards. Additionally, caregivers can encourage regular exercise and mobility aids to reduce the risk of falls and promote independence.
Managing medications can be a daunting task for caregivers, particularly when dealing with multiple prescriptions and complex dosing schedules. Effective medication management is crucial to prevent adverse drug interactions and ensure the proper administration of medications. Caregivers can simplify this process by organizing medication schedules, utilizing pill organizers, and setting reminders for medication times. Additionally, maintaining open communication with healthcare providers can help address any concerns or questions regarding medications.
For caregivers seeking professional assistance, in-home skilled nursing care offers comprehensive medical support in the comfort of your own home. Skilled nursing care providers are trained professionals who can assist with various healthcare needs, including wound care, medication administration, and monitoring vital signs. By opting for in-home skilled nursing care, caregivers can ensure their loved ones receive the specialized care they require while alleviating some caregiving responsibilities.
